When to request a review
The system does not need to be broken
for the question to be real.
This service is for owners who have an existing array and an unanswered decision. The strongest requests include a clear trigger and enough system evidence for Alex to choose the right first step.
01
The electric bill changed
The bill is higher than expected, but the monitoring app does not make the cause clear. A useful review compares recent production, utility usage, weather and shade context, and visible system conditions before anyone assumes the panels failed.
02
You are buying a solar home
A buyer needs more than “the panels work.” System age, ownership or lease documents, equipment, monitoring access, production history, roof condition, warranties, and the original installer all affect the decision and the next service owner.
03
The original installer is gone
An orphaned system can keep producing while the homeowner has no one to call. The first step is to rebuild the service record: equipment, age, monitoring access, warranty documents, previous work, and the issue that triggered the request.
04
A storm or roof project happened
Wind, falling branches, roof repairs, chimney work, animal activity, or contractor access can create concerns even when no alarm appears. The review should separate visible roof and array conditions from electrical work that needs a qualified service path.
05
Production looks uneven
One panel group, inverter, or monitoring view may look different from the rest. Screenshots and date ranges help show whether the issue is a communication gap, a seasonal pattern, shade, soiling, or a fault that deserves on-site diagnosis.
06
You want a baseline, not a sales pitch
Some owners simply want to know what they have and what to watch. A system health check can organize the current evidence, identify unanswered questions, and separate immediate service from maintenance that can reasonably wait.

Before the visit
Start with the evidence the system already produces.
A solar panel inspection should not begin with a replacement proposal. It should begin with the facts that already exist: the property address, system age, original installer, panel and inverter brands, monitoring access, recent production, recent electric bills, warranty paperwork, and the event that caused concern. Those details help Alex decide whether the first useful step is a remote review, an on-site visit, warranty coordination, or a different specialist.
Monitoring data matters because a rooftop array can look normal from the ground while an inverter, optimizer, microinverter, meter, or communications device reports a problem. The reverse is also possible: an app can stop updating while the system still produces. Looking at dates, alerts, and production patterns before dispatch reduces guesswork and helps the right scope arrive at the property.
- Property address, utility territory, system age, and original installer.
- Panel, inverter, microinverter, battery, and monitoring-platform details when available.
- Monitoring screenshots that show the alert, affected dates, and recent production pattern.
- Recent electric bills, especially when the concern is a higher bill rather than a visible fault.
- Photos taken safely from the ground of the roof, array edge, conduit, inverter, meter, or visible damage.
- Recent storms, roof work, animal activity, tree changes, outages, or other events that may explain the timing.
On-site scope
Inspect the system as a roof, electrical, and production asset.
Solar panels are only one part of the system. A useful on-site scope may include the visible module condition, mounting and accessible roof areas, wire management, conduit, accessible disconnects, inverter indicators, monitoring status, debris or animal activity, drainage, and signs that roof work or weather may have affected the array. The exact inspection scope is confirmed before a visit so the homeowner knows what is included and what requires separate testing.
A visual system health check is not permission to open energized equipment, move panels, walk an unsafe roof, or claim that every hidden condition has been ruled out. When the evidence points to an electrical fault, roof leak, removal-and-reinstall need, or manufacturer issue, the next step should be a properly scoped service or warranty path. The value of the inspection is a clearer decision, not a vague promise that nothing can go wrong.
- Visible module damage, staining, heavy debris, shifting, or unusual gaps.
- Accessible racking, attachments, conduit, wire management, and array perimeter conditions.
- Inverter lights, error messages, rapid-shutdown indicators, and monitoring communication.
- Visible roof concerns near the array, including drainage, flashing areas, penetrations, and prior work.
- Evidence of birds, squirrels, nests, chewed wiring, or debris under and around the array.
- A documented handoff when cleaning, repair, roof work, warranty coordination, or further testing is justified.
Performance review
A high bill is a clue, not a diagnosis.
A larger electric bill does not automatically mean the solar panels stopped working. Household usage can rise, rates can change, billing periods can differ, shade can increase, weather can reduce production, a battery can operate differently, or the monitoring system can lose communication. A health check looks for the relationship between the bill, the production record, and the timing of the change before recommending physical work.
The useful question is not “Did the bill go up?” It is “Did solar production change relative to a reasonable comparison, and does the available evidence point to the array, the electrical equipment, the monitoring connection, the roof environment, or household consumption?” That framing prevents a cleaning visit from being sold as an electrical repair and prevents a communications problem from being treated as a failed array.
- Compare like periods when possible instead of treating one cloudy month as a system failure.
- Separate imported utility energy from solar production and battery activity when the available records allow it.
- Check for new loads such as electric vehicles, heat pumps, pools, additions, or changed occupancy.
- Use monitoring alerts and equipment indicators to decide whether physical diagnosis is warranted.
- Escalate unexplained shutdowns, ground-fault indications, damaged wiring, or unsafe conditions to the correct service path.
Property transaction
Buying or selling a home with solar requires a service record.
A conventional home inspection and a solar system health check answer different questions. The home inspector evaluates the property within that inspection’s scope. A solar review focuses on the available system documents, equipment, monitoring, production history, visible array condition, roof interaction, original installer, warranty path, and unanswered service questions. It does not replace a licensed home inspection, appraisal, title review, legal review, engineering report, or municipal code inspection.
For buyers, the most important outcome is knowing what transfers with the property and what remains uncertain before closing. For sellers, the goal is to organize the system record and address visible or documented concerns without inventing a performance guarantee. If the system is leased, financed, subject to a power purchase agreement, or paired with storage, the contract and transfer steps belong with the transaction professionals who can interpret them.
- Collect purchase, lease, financing, interconnection, permit, warranty, and service documents.
- Confirm who owns the equipment and who can access the monitoring account.
- Record system age, equipment brands, original installer, known repairs, and roof-work history.
- Review available production history and note missing periods instead of filling gaps with assumptions.
- Identify whether the roof may need work before the expected life of the array ends.
- Keep contract, title, tax, and transfer advice with the appropriate licensed or legal professional.

Choose the right starting point
Inspection, repair,
or cleaning?
These services overlap, but they should not be sold as the same thing. Start with the path that matches the evidence you already have. Alex can move the request after the first review if another scope is more appropriate.
| Decision | Inspection / health check | Repair | Cleaning |
|---|---|---|---|
| Best starting signal | The system may be underperforming, the history is unclear, or the owner wants a baseline before deciding what to buy. | There is a known fault, inverter alert, shutdown, damaged wire, active leak, or clearly failed component. | There is visible dirt, pollen, droppings, sap, ash, or debris and no stronger electrical or roof warning. |
| First evidence | Monitoring, bills, system documents, photos, roof and event history. | Fault code, affected equipment, shutdown timing, warranty, and access conditions. | Panel count, roof access, visible buildup, water access, and recent production. |
| Primary outcome | A documented decision about what, if anything, deserves the next service scope. | Diagnose and correct a confirmed or strongly indicated fault. | Remove justified surface buildup without presenting cleaning as a whole-system diagnosis. |
| What it should not become | An automatic replacement pitch or an unsupported safety or performance certification. | A full-array replacement before the fault and warranty path are understood. | A recurring wash plan when production and visible conditions do not support it. |

Do I need an inspection if the solar system is still producing?
Not automatically. A system that is producing normally and has no visible concern may only need continued monitoring and organized records. An inspection becomes more useful when production changes, a bill rises without explanation, monitoring is incomplete, the installer is unavailable, roof or storm work occurred, or a property transaction creates unanswered questions.
Can a solar inspection explain a high electric bill?
It can help separate likely causes, but a bill alone does not prove a solar fault. The review should compare production, utility usage, billing periods, household load changes, weather, shade, battery activity, and monitoring status. When that evidence points to equipment or wiring, the next step becomes a properly scoped diagnostic visit.
